Título: | Gluon propagator and three-gluon vertex with dynamical quarks |
Autor: | Aguilar, A.C.; De Soto, F.; Ferreira, M.N.; Papavassiliou, Joannis CSIC ORCID CVN; Rodríguez-Quintero, J.; Zafeiropoulos, S. | Fecha de publicación: | feb-2020 | Editor: | Springer Nature | Citación: | European Physical Journal C 80 (2): 154 (2020) | Resumen: | We present a detailed analysis of the kinetic and mass terms associated with the Landau gauge gluon propagator in the presence of dynamical quarks, and a comprehensive dynamical study of certain special kinematic limits of the three-gluon vertex. Our approach capitalizes on results from recent lattice simulations with (2 + 1) domain wall fermions, a novel nonlinear treatment of the gluon mass equation, and the nonperturbative reconstruction of the longitudinal three-gluon vertex from its fundamental Slavnov–Taylor identities. Particular emphasis is placed on the persistence of the suppression displayed by certain combinations of the vertex form factors at intermediate and low momenta, already known from numerous pure Yang–Mills studies. One of our central findings is that the inclusion of dynamical quarks moderates the intensity of this phenomenon only mildly, leaving the asymptotic low-momentum behavior unaltered, but displaces the characteristic “zero crossing” deeper into the infrared region. In addition, the effect of the three-gluon vertex is explored at the level of the effective gauge coupling, whose size is considerably reduced with respect to its counterpart obtained from the ghost-gluon vertex. The main upshot of the above considerations is the further confirmation of the tightly interwoven dynamics between the two- and three-point sectors of QCD. | Versión del editor: | http://dx.doi.org/10.1140/epjc/s10052-020-7741-0 | URI: | http://hdl.handle.net/10261/215470 | DOI: | 10.1140/epjc/s10052-020-7741-0 | Identificadores: | doi: 10.1140/epjc/s10052-020-7741-0 issn: 1434-6052 |
